Plumstead photograph

Plumstead

Use attributes for filter !
London Assembly Greenwich
Lewisham
Postcode districtSE18
Population2011 Census
Sovereign state United Kingdom
Restaurants Red Lion
Mr Uncles Kebab
Chef's House
HotelsClassified Ads
Wrotteslay House
Piedmont Lodge
Date of Reg.
Date of Upd.
ID917324
Send edit request

About Plumstead


Plumstead is an area of South East London within the Royal Borough of Greenwich. It is located east of Woolwich.

Related Persons

Next Profile ❯